[2] History [edit] The style began as part of Neoclassical fashion, reviving styles from Greco-Roman art which showed women wearing loose fitting rectangular tunics, known as peplos or the more common chiton , which were belted under the bust, providing support and a cool, comfortable outfit suitable for the warm climate
